Brad’s OVER proposal:

“I speak, train, education, and present regularly to educators and students in the field of transmedia storytelling. Stories that use a variety of media and innovation to engage learners/viewers/listeners. This involves a variety of media and messages – I like to use themes and exemplars to illustrate good storytelling. This book would ideally fit into my work – allowing me to incorporate its theme and visual storytelling into my own work. I would like to find a way to use it in a transmedia sense, to challenge my students/audience to create transmedia stories based on these themes – to investigate, engage, understand, and ultimately – remix the story in a new way. The bottom line, the book is inspiration and a base for new versioning, storytelling, and etc.”
